Dynamo Learning Resources

This post is intended to be a learning resource that simply links to external blogs/websites and Youtube channels on the subject of Dynamo.

Note: As of release 0.8.0 and Dynamo Studio, Dynamo is in a reasonably stable state and the node nomenclature should remain consistent. However, please bear in mind that they are still subject to change as it's a constantly evolving program.

Note: When following older tutorials, nodes will exist in different forms and/or names but should be relatively logical to search. Dynamo has undergone a an entire rebuild more than once in it's short lifetime.
